T219 WOO is a 1999 Fiat Coupe in Blue with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 52.6%.

Across all 1999 Fiat Coupe models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.8% with a typical mileage of 84,611 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Coupe f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 8,743 recorded failures. If you're considering buying T219 WOO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Coupe typ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 27 years old, this Fiat Coupe is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
